#f5e652 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5e652 is composed of 96.1% red, 90.2%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 66.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 54.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 64.1%. #f5e652 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#ebcd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

Shades and Tints of #f5e652

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0b01 is the darkest color, while #fffef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5e652

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a79f is the less saturated color, while #fcec4b is the most saturated one.
